DIRECTIONS FOR USING THE BUDGET FORMAT:
Listed below are the variables that affect the cost of stadium construction.
Each condition
has listed the most economical design or condition and the
highest cost design or condition.
Job requirements that exceed the definition
in the highest cost category will add to the cost shown on this format.
Each of the variables should be analyzed to determine the relative impact
on the cost.
For example, if the project requires union wages to be paid, poor soil conditions
exist, and the front elevation of the structure is 10', the cost per square
foot would be somewhat above the average cost and could be near the high
end. Conversely, if the majority of the conditions that exist are in the
most economical category, the price will be below average.
(Scope of Work: Pricing includes design, engineering, foundations, structural steel, welded aluminum deck, railings, ramps, installation, and general conditions. Pricing excludes general contractor mark-up.)

PRICING
Multiply the number of seats by the appropriate number of square feet per
seat, using the chart below to determine the number of total square
feet in the facility. The price for the stadium structure is calculated
by multiplying the total square footage by the price per square foot
